JUST-IN: Atiku Reveals When He Would Drop Fight Against Tinubu

Atiku also disproved allegations that he betrayed Tinubu, who many see as his former political ally


The presidential candidate of the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P), Atiku Abubakar said he would only drop his fight with President Bola Tinubu if the Supreme Court rules in the President’s favour.

Atiku, who stated this at a media conference in Abuja on Thursday, October 5, said he would pursue the case to a logical conclusion, whether he wins or loses.

He said: “I will only drop the case when the court rules on it. If the court says I am right, fine. If it says he (President Tinubu) is right, fine.”

While answering a question, Atiku, who contested the February 25 presidential election on the platform of the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P), said a group of serving governors had attempted to persuade him to drop the case at the initiate stage of the trial.

According to him, he refused to grant audience to the said governors who he said claimed claimed to be intervening on behalf of the President.
